canbus_stats: Note mcu code deprecation if missing get_canbus_status

Signed-off-by: Kevin O'Connor <kevin@koconnor.net>
This commit is contained in:
Kevin O'Connor
2026-02-11 10:19:28 -05:00
parent 90c72b7986
commit 0213ad7536

View File

@@ -32,6 +32,8 @@ class PrinterCANBusStats:
self.mcu = self.printer.lookup_object(mcu_name)
# Lookup status query command
if self.mcu.try_lookup_command("get_canbus_status") is None:
configfile = self.printer.lookup_object('configfile')
configfile.deprecate_mcu_code(self.mcu, 'get_canbus_status')
return
self.get_canbus_status_cmd = self.mcu.lookup_query_command(
"get_canbus_status",